@@ -2958,12 +2958,15 @@ dnl
dnl Check for functions only present in OpenSSL 1.1 and above
dnl
if test "${enable_openssl-no}" != no; then
AC_CHECK_LIB(crypto, X509_STORE_CTX_get0_cert, [AC_DEFINE(HAVE_X509_STORE_CTX_GET0_CERT)])
AC_CHECK_LIB(crypto, ASN1_STRING_get0_data, [AC_DEFINE(HAVE_ASN1_STRING_GET0_DATA)])
AC_CHECK_LIB(ssl, SSL_CTX_set_ciphersuites, [AC_DEFINE(HAVE_SSL_CTX_SET_CIPHERSUITES)], [], [-lcrypto])
AC_CHECK_LIB(ssl, SSL_CTX_set_min_proto_version, [AC_DEFINE(HAVE_SSL_CTX_SET_MIN_PROTO_VERSION)], [], [-lcrypto])
AC_CHECK_LIB(ssl, TLS_client_method, [AC_DEFINE(HAVE_TLS_CLIENT_METHOD)], [], [-lcrypto])
AC_CHECK_LIB(ssl, TLS_server_method, [AC_DEFINE(HAVE_TLS_SERVER_METHOD)], [], [-lcrypto])
OLIBS="$LIBS"
LIBS="$LIBS $LIBTLS"
AC_CHECK_FUNCS([X509_STORE_CTX_get0_cert ASN1_STRING_get0_data SSL_CTX_set_ciphersuites TLS_client_method TLS_server_method])
# SSL_CTX_set_min_proto_version may be a macro
AC_CHECK_DECL([SSL_CTX_set_min_proto_version], [AC_DEFINE(HAVE_SSL_CTX_SET_MIN_PROTO_VERSION)], [], [
AC_INCLUDES_DEFAULT
#include <openssl/ssl.h>
])
LIBS="$OLIBS"
fi
